Libya, Afghanistan focus of Draghi's talks with Macron

The conference on Libya taking place in Paris next month and the Afghan crisis were at the centre of talks between Italy's premier Mario Draghi and France's president Emmanuel Macron Wednesday, Draghi's office said in a statement.

During their talks on the sidelines of a European Union-western Balkans summit in Brdo, Slovenia, Draghi and Macron discussed the conference on Libya that is being held in Paris on 12 November, according to the statement.

"There is close coordination between Italy, France and Germany to implement the commitments made in Berlin, which must turn into reality in Paris," the statement said.

At an international conference held in Berlin on 19 January, 2020, world powers pledged to uphold a UN arms embargo against Libya and to end external interference in the war-ravaged oil state.

France welcomes the G20 extraordinary meeting on Afghanistan that the Italian government is holding on 12 October, the statement said. Qatar, the International Monetary Fund, the World Bank and the UN will also take part in the meeting.

Vaccines and solidarity with Africa will be central themes of the G20 summit taking place in Rome on 30-31 October, the statement said.

"There a shared commitment on the part of both countries to move forward together on these important topics," the statement said.
